# DWN Plugin Architecture
|
||||
|
||||
The Sonr project implements a flexible and secure plugin system for Decentralized Web Nodes (DWN), enabling modular and extensible functionality.
|
||||
|
||||
## Overview
|
||||
|
||||
The plugin architecture is designed to:
|
||||
|
||||
- Support dynamic loading of WebAssembly (WASM) plugins
|
||||
- Provide a standardized interface for plugin interactions
|
||||
- Enable secure, isolated execution of plugins
|
||||
|
||||
## Core Components
|
||||
|
||||
### Plugin Manager
|
||||
|
||||
The `PluginManager` manages plugin lifecycle and interactions:
|
||||
|
||||
```go
|
||||
type PluginManager struct {
|
||||
plugins map[string]Plugin
|
||||
actors map[string]Actor
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
type Plugin interface {
|
||||
Initialize(config map[string]any) error
|
||||
Execute(method string, payload []byte) ([]byte, error)
|
||||
Close() error
|
||||
}
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
### Plugin Configuration
|
||||
|
||||
Plugins are configured through a structured configuration:
|
||||
|
||||
```go
|
||||
type PluginConfig struct {
|
||||
ID string // Unique plugin identifier
|
||||
Type string // Plugin type (e.g., "motor", "crypto")
|
||||
Path string // WASM module path
|
||||
Environment map[string]any // Plugin-specific environment variables
|
||||
}
|
||||
```

## Loading and Initializing Plugins
|
||||
|
||||
### Basic Plugin Loading
|
||||
|
||||
```go
|
||||
func (pm *PluginManager) LoadPlugin(config PluginConfig) error {
|
||||
// Load WASM module
|
||||
module, err := extism.Load(config.Path)
|
||||
if err != nil {
|
||||
return err
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
// Initialize plugin
|
||||
plugin := &WASMPlugin{
|
||||
module: module,
|
||||
config: config,
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
// Store in plugin registry
|
||||
pm.plugins[config.ID] = plugin
|
||||
}
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
### Actor-Based Plugin Management
|
||||
|
||||
```go
|
||||
func (pm *PluginManager) CreateActor(pluginID string) (*Actor, error) {
|
||||
plugin, exists := pm.plugins[pluginID]
|
||||
if !exists {
|
||||
return nil, errors.New("plugin not found")
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
actor := NewActor(plugin)
|
||||
pm.actors[actor.ID] = actor
|
||||
|
||||
return actor, nil
|
||||
}
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
## Plugin Execution Workflow
|
||||
|
||||
1. Plugin is loaded from WASM module
|
||||
2. Configuration is applied
|
||||
3. Plugin is initialized
|
||||
4. Specific methods can be invoked through a standardized interface
|
||||
|
||||
### Example Plugin Execution
|
||||
|
||||
```go
|
||||
func ExecutePluginMethod(pluginID, method string, payload []byte) ([]byte, error) {
|
||||
plugin := pluginManager.plugins[pluginID]
|
||||
return plugin.Execute(method, payload)
|
||||
}
|
||||
```

## Security Considerations
|
||||
|
||||
- WASM plugins run in an isolated sandbox
|
||||
- Limited access to system resources
|
||||
- Runtime restrictions prevent malicious behavior
|
||||
- Cryptographic verification of plugin modules
|
||||
|
||||
## Plugin Types
|
||||
|
||||
1. **Crypto Plugins**: Cryptographic operations
|
||||
2. **Motor Plugins**: MPC and token management
|
||||
3. **DID Plugins**: Decentralized Identity operations
|
||||
4. **Custom Plugins**: Application-specific extensions
